The Things You Do Get
I won’t go into too much detail here because everything is pretty well spelled out in my post for the larger model, but you don’t lose features here. The only thing you lose is bowl space. You still get the special, adjustable slicing blade that lets you pick from minute pieces to big ol’ chunks. You get the super powerful motor that even lets you select your speed rather than just having on and off. What I really like is that you also get the powerful seal so messy people like me don’t make a big splash.
Totally Tubular
One of the really nice features is that even with the smaller size, you still get the multifunction lid which allow you to beef up the contents without breaking down the whole thing. You can remove the lid based on the size or texture of what you’re putting in and make sure your mixture looks like what you want without making a big mess. I like things that are clean.
